Abstract
In this Communication, we report the synthesis and characterization
of novel Hofmann-like spin-crossover porous coordination polymers
of composition {Fe(L)[M(CN)<sub>4</sub>]}·G [L = 1,4-bis(4-pyridylethynyl)benzene
and M<sup>II</sup> = Ni, Pd, and Pt]. The spin-crossover properties
of the framework are closely related to the number and nature of the
guest molecules included in the pores
